Put ice in a tall glass and pour the frothed coffee over. Top with the rest of the water. For Greek Frappe with milk and (or) sugar: In a shaker, combine coffee, sugar (2 teaspoons or as much as you like) with ¼ cup of water. Close well and shake well.
WebJun 2, 2024 · In a cocktail shaker or jar, add 2 tablespoons of water, the instant coffee, and sugar (if using). Cover and shake vigorously for 30 seconds. Add 1 cup of ice cubes to the shaker or jar. Cover and shake again for 30 seconds. Pour the foam and ice into a tall glass. Add more water, ice, and milk if desired. Serve right away.

The frappé is a Greek iced coffee drink made with soluble coffee, water, sugar (optional), and milk (also optional). It was invented almost by accident by Dimitris Vakondios, a Greek Nescafe representative, in 1957. The beauty of the frappé is its simplicity: anyone can make it, anywhere. dating a catholic womanWebFrappe "Ellinikós Kafés" -traditional Greek coffee- had been for centuries the Greeks' chosen morning drink.However, in the late '60s, they found another answer to our caffeine cravings.
